Project Manager

Saber Power Services, LLC, (SPS) headquartered in Houston, TX is a nationally recognized full service, EPC, specialty engineering, procurement, construction and testing and commissioning company specializing in complex medium and high voltage electrical infrastructure in North America.

Saber Power Services seeks a Project Manager to support and manage utility infrastructure projects including substations, transmission lines, distribution systems, and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S). This role is responsible for coordinating project activities throughout the project lifecycle, from project development and engineering through execution and closeout. The PM will support pre-construction efforts, manage engineering-only projects, and collaborate with engineering, operations, and stakeholders to drive clarity, assess risks, and prepare high-quality project packages for transition into full project delivery.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Support pre-construction planning activities, including scope reviews, feasibility reviews, early-phase risk assessments, developing project execution plans, preliminary schedules, and cashflows.
  • Manage engineering-only projects, ensuring scope, schedule, budget, resource planning, and client requirements are achieved.
  • Establish and maintain customer relationships while serving as a primary point of contact during project execution.
  • Identify and mitigate project risks, issues, and change management activities.
  • Support bid reviews, project kickoff activities, contract administration, and project financial management.
  • Develop and maintain project execution plans, schedules, budgets, forecasts, and resource plans.
  • Coordinate activities among engineering, procurement, construction, commissioning, operations, subcontractors, and clients.
  • Participate in constructability reviews, design reviews, value engineering efforts, and problem resolution throughout project execution.
  • Track project performance, monitor key milestones, manage risk registers, and provide routine project reporting. .
  • Facilitate internal and external project meetings and maintain effective communication with stakeholders.
  • Support project turnover activities, commissioning coordination, and project closeout documentation.
  • Ensure compliance with company safety requirements, client standards, contractual obligations, and applicable regulations.
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ives and PMO best practices.
  • Perform other job-related duties as requested by management.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ering, Finance, Project Management, Business, Construction Management, or a related field is required; equivalent years of experience may substitute formal education
  • Minimum 3 years of relevant project management experience, including significant experience with medium to high-voltage substation and/or transmission line projects
  • Minimum of 1 year of experience with grid integration, energy storage technologies, and energy management systems is preferred
  • Project Management Professional (PMP) or similar certification is preferred
  • Professional Engineer (PE) license is preferred
